Starting any staining project begins with choosing the appropriate type of stain. Oil-based stains are favored for their deep penetration and durability, making them ideal for outdoor wood surfaces exposed to weathering elements. On the other hand, water-based stains dry faster and emit fewer fumes, which are considerations crucial for indoor projects. Preparing the surface is a vital step. Stains will accentuate any imperfections, so surfaces must be clean, dry, and smooth. Start by sanding the wood surface to remove any old paint or residue. Use progressively finer sandpaper until the surface feels smooth to the touch. If you're working on a large surface like a deck, using a sanding machine can save significant time. Always ensure to remove dust and debris before applying the stain to ensure an even finish.

Once the surface is prepped, testing the stain on a discreet area is a prudent step. This helps in visualizing the final appearance and ensures satisfaction with the selected color and finish. Applying the stain requires a bit of strategy and skill. Use a quality brush or cloth for small projects, or a roller for larger areas, ensuring even applications in the direction of the wood grain. This method not only ensures a seamless blend but also highlights and complements the natural patterns of the wood. Avoid over-applying; multiple thin coats are often more effective, allowing each layer to dry before the next is applied.

For those aiming to achieve a more rustic, natural look, consider techniques like layering stains of different colors. This can add depth and intrigue to your furniture or floorboards, turning them from functional pieces into conversation starters. However, such techniques require patience and practice to master.

Transitioning to the finish stage, sealing the stain enhances its longevity. Depending on the intended use and location of the stained item, choosing between a matte, satin, or gloss finish is crucial. Sealers provide a protective barrier against moisture and UV rays, especially for outdoor projects.
